首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

FFMPEG -将GoPro4流式传输到RSTP

FFmpeg是一个开源的跨平台音视频处理工具集,可以用于录制、转码、编辑、流媒体传输等多种音视频处理任务。它支持多种音视频格式和编解码器,并且具有高度灵活性和可定制性。

在将GoPro4流式传输到RTSP的场景中,可以使用FFmpeg来实现。具体步骤如下:

  1. 确保已经安装了FFmpeg:首先需要在服务器上安装FFmpeg。可以通过FFmpeg官方网站(https://ffmpeg.org/)或者操作系统的包管理器进行安装。
  2. 连接GoPro4相机:将GoPro4相机通过USB连接到服务器,确保相机被正确识别并可以访问。
  3. 使用FFmpeg进行流式传输:使用FFmpeg命令行工具,通过指定输入源为GoPro4相机的视频流,将视频流传输到RTSP服务器。以下是一个示例命令:
  4. 使用FFmpeg进行流式传输:使用FFmpeg命令行工具,通过指定输入源为GoPro4相机的视频流,将视频流传输到RTSP服务器。以下是一个示例命令:
  5. 其中,-f dshow -i video="GoPro4"指定输入源为GoPro4相机的视频流,-vcodec copy表示直接复制视频流而不进行编码,-an表示不传输音频流,-f rtsp指定输出格式为RTSP,rtsp://rtsp_server_ip:rtsp_server_port/stream指定RTSP服务器的地址和端口以及流的名称。
  6. 注意:需要将rtsp_server_ip替换为实际的RTSP服务器IP地址,rtsp_server_port替换为实际的RTSP服务器端口。
  7. 配置RTSP服务器:确保RTSP服务器已经正确配置并可以接收来自FFmpeg的视频流。可以使用开源的RTSP服务器软件,如Live555(http://www.live555.com/)或者自行搭建RTSP服务器。

FFmpeg的优势在于其强大的音视频处理能力和广泛的格式支持。它可以灵活地处理各种音视频任务,并且可以通过自定义命令行参数进行高度定制。在流媒体传输领域,FFmpeg被广泛应用于实时视频流的转码、推流和拉流等场景。

腾讯云提供了一系列与音视频处理相关的产品和服务,可以与FFmpeg结合使用,以实现更高效的音视频处理和传输。例如:

  1. 腾讯云点播(https://cloud.tencent.com/product/vod):提供了强大的音视频处理和存储能力,可以用于存储和管理音视频文件,同时支持转码、截图、水印等功能。
  2. 腾讯云直播(https://cloud.tencent.com/product/live):提供了实时音视频传输和处理的能力,可以用于搭建直播平台、实时音视频通信等场景。
  3. 腾讯云云服务器(https://cloud.tencent.com/product/cvm):提供了可靠的云服务器资源,可以用于部署和运行FFmpeg等音视频处理软件。

请注意,以上仅为腾讯云提供的一些相关产品和服务示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券